The Evolution of Torrent Protocols in 2025

Torrenting has come a long way since its inception in the early 2000s. By 2025, the underlying protocols have evolved to address challenges like speed, security, and scalability. Distributed Hash Tables (DHT) and Peer Exchange (PEX) have become more sophisticated, enabling faster and more reliable file-sharing networks. These advancements ensure that users can locate peers and download files even when traditional trackers are unavailable.

One of the most significant changes is the adoption of blockchain-based torrenting. Blockchain technology has introduced a new layer of transparency and security to P2P networks. By decentralizing the tracking process and using cryptographic hashes, blockchain ensures that files are shared without the risk of tampering or censorship. This innovation has made torrents more resilient to shutdowns and legal challenges.

The Role of Blockchain in Torrenting

Blockchain technology has revolutionized torrenting by addressing two critical issues: trust and anonymity. In 2025, blockchain-based torrent platforms allow users to verify the authenticity of files before downloading, reducing the risk of malware and fake torrents. Additionally, blockchain's decentralized nature ensures that no single entity controls the network, making it nearly impossible for governments or corporations to shut down torrent sites.

A notable example is the rise of decentralized torrent communities, where users can share files without relying on centralized servers. These communities use blockchain to create immutable records of file transactions, ensuring that every download and upload is transparent and secure. This shift has also led to the development of tokenized incentives, where users earn cryptocurrency for seeding files, further encouraging participation in the network.

Torrenting and Privacy: A New Era of Anonymity

Privacy has always been a concern for torrent users, and by 2025, the landscape has changed dramatically. Virtual Private Networks (VPNs) and proxy servers are no longer the only tools for maintaining anonymity. New technologies like onion routing and zero-knowledge proofs have been integrated into torrent clients, allowing users to share files without revealing their IP addresses or personal information.

Moreover, the rise of private torrent sites has provided a safer environment for file-sharing. These sites require invitations and often use advanced encryption methods to protect user data. According to a 2024 report by Statista, over 60% of torrent users now prefer private sites due to their enhanced security features.

The Impact of Torrenting on the Entertainment Industry

Torrenting has long been a contentious issue in the entertainment industry, but by 2025, the relationship between torrents and content creators has shifted. Legal torrenting platforms have emerged, offering licensed content for free or at a low cost. These platforms use torrent technology to distribute files efficiently while compensating creators through ad revenue or subscription models.

A 2025 study by PwC revealed that 35% of torrent users now access content through legal platforms, indicating a growing acceptance of torrenting as a legitimate distribution method. This trend has forced traditional streaming services to adapt, with many integrating P2P technology to reduce server costs and improve scalability.
